Digital SIM Explained: The Wireless Revolution in Smartphones

For a while, changing SIM modules has been a minor inconvenience when using different networks . But now, a groundbreaking approach, eSIM, is set to alter this process . An eSIM, or integrated SIM, is a small component that's directly integrated into your phone . It allows you to receive cellular profiles directly to your handset , eliminating the requirement for a tangible SIM module. This means greater flexibility when managing providers and moving overseas .

Mobile SIM & Digital SIM: A Complete Guide

Understanding the mobile's SIM functionality can be perplexing , especially with the emergence of eSIM technology. Traditionally, SIM cards – small plastic cards – allowed your device to interface to a mobile network. However, the eSIM, an integrated SIM, provides a new approach, removing the need for a physical card.
